Key Healthcare Provisions of the Consolidated Appropriations Act, 2023

Sheppard Health Law

Recertification of Eligibility for Hospice Care. The Act extends the permissible use of telehealth for conducting face-to-face encounters prior to recertification of eligibility for hospice care until December 31, 2024. [7].
